摘要
The method of analysis based on superparamagnetic nanoparticles is a step of providing a sample having an analyte in a sample matrix and a step of providing a point of care chip having an analytical region in which each is a stationary phase with at least one section. And the step of labeling each said analyte with superparamagnetic nanoparticles and fixing the labeled analyte to the stationary phase, the apparatus for exciting the superparamagnetic nanoparticles in vitro, and the excitation. A step of providing an analyzer including a device for sensing, receiving and transmitting the response of the superparamagnetic nanoparticles, and a step of arranging the chip in the analyzer and exciting the superparamagnetic nanoparticles in vitro. The response of the superparamagnetic nanoparticles comprises a step of sensing, receiving and transmitting the response of the superparamagnetic nanoparticles, and a step of analyzing the response to determine the characteristics of the analysis object. including. The present invention also provides a hybrid point of care chip and analyzer used in the analytical method.
